Significant differences between Taro leaves and Drumstick tree

  • Taro leaves are richer in Vitamin B2, Vitamin A RAE, Iron, Copper, Folate, Manganese, Vitamin B1, and Calcium, while Drumstick tree is higher in Vitamin C, and Vitamin B5.
  • Drumstick tree covers your daily Vitamin C needs 99% more than Taro leaves.
  • Taro leaves have 60 times more Vitamin A RAE than Drumstick tree. Taro leaves have 241µg of Vitamin A RAE, while Drumstick tree has 4µg.

Specific food types used in this comparison are Taro leaves, raw and Drumstick pods, raw.
